探索数字世界:嵌入式开发的魅力与挑战
在当今这个科技飞速发展的时代,嵌入式系统已经渗透到了我们生活的方方面面,从智能手机到汽车导航,从家庭自动化设备到医疗监控系统,都离不开嵌入式开发。那么,嵌入式开发怎么样?它又是如何改变我们的生活呢?
首先,我们来看一下什么是嵌입式开发。简单来说,嵌入式系统就是将计算机技术应用于非通用电子设备中,使其能够执行特定的任务和功能,如控制、数据处理等。这类系统通常运行在专用的硬件平台上,比如微控制器(MCU)或单板计算机(SBC),并且它们需要特殊设计以适应其工作环境和性能要求。
要回答“嵌入式开发怎么样”,我们首先得看看这门技术背后的人们,以及他们创造出的杰作。例如,在交通领域,许多现代车辆都搭载了基于Linux操作系统的车联网解决方案,这些解决方案通过提供实时数据分析、路线规划和驾驶辅助功能,为司机带来了安全性和便利性的提升。
再比如,在医疗保健领域,随着人工智能技术的进步,一些医院开始使用装有高级传感器和算法的小型设备来监测病人的健康状况,这些设备可以实时收集患者数据,并根据这些信息提供建议或预警。此外,还有一些创新项目正在尝试利用可穿戴技术来帮助老年人保持独立生活。
然而,不同于个人电脑或服务器端程序开发,嵌内软件工程师面临着独特的挑战之一是资源限制。在大多数情况下,他们必须在有限的内存空间、处理能力以及电池寿命之内完成任务,这意味着代码优化成为了必不可少的一部分。
除了资源限制以外,还有一个重要的问题,那就是用户体验。在大多数情况下,与人类交互的是一块屏幕或者几个按钮,因此设计直观易用的界面变得至关重要。例如,一台家用洗衣机上的触摸屏如果设计得不好,就可能会导致用户感到沮丧甚至失去耐心,而这对于任何想要推广产品的地方都是不可接受的情况。
总结来说,“嵌入式开发怎么样”是一个充满活力的行业,它为我们的日常生活带来了巨大的变化,同时也为专业人士提供了无限可能性。从简洁而强大的硬件驱动软件到对用户体验极致追求,每一次成功案例都展示了这一点。而作为一名专业人士,无论你是在寻找新机会还是只是对这个领域好奇,不断学习并深耕下去,将会让你成为那个能够引领未来数字世界的人物。